It’s crunch time for our first batch of GMPGL this month. After today, we will have seven of the sixteen teams joining our GEST – July main tournament.
Indonesia is now down to its final four teams – Fory.CLP,
Queen Nest,
Joe Elite and
Veyterons. While Joe Elite is again poised to take the top spot, one of the regular contender in Veyterons looks to challenge the top spot. Also, newcomers on the GMPGL ID Fory and Queen Nest are also looking to be no pushover. In fact, Fory almost eliminated Joe Elite back at our AMD ID qualifier.
Only two teams remain on our GMPGL Non-SEA, with Indian teams Oblique and inFAMOUS facing each other for the region’s only slot. Meanwhile, the Philippines just finished a massive 233-team first day – and they are now up to the final eight teams. The top four teams, after a group stage elimination format, will advance into the GEST – July main tournament.
The brackets can be found here:
The top two teams from Indonesia and the top team from the Non-SEA tournament will advance straight into the main tournament of GEST – July. However, the top three teams from the GMPGL PH this Saturday still needs to go an even tougher eight-team tournament this Sunday, on which the top four teams will go through the main tournament.
The registration of GMPGL Malaysia is also ongoing, and it will be open until this Sunday, 14 July. However, the tournament proper will not be happening until a week later, as it will be held 20-21 July. The registration form can be found here, and more information can be found on Mineski’s article. The GMPGL Malaysia and Philippine tournament will be conducted by Mineski, both of which will be held on LAN environments.
